  • c++11 初始化列表 bind function 示例

     1 // 111111111111.cpp: 定义控制台应用程序的入口点。
     2 //
     3 
     4 #include "stdafx.h"
     5 #include <iostream>
     6 #include <string>
     7 #include <vector>
     8 #include <map>
     9 
    10 class FooVector {
    11     std::vector<int> content_;
    12 public:
    13     FooVector(std::initializer_list<int> list) {
    14         for (auto it = list.begin(); it != list.end(); it++) {
    15             content_.push_back(*it);
    16         }
    17     }
    18 };
    19 
    20 class FooMap {
    21     std::map<int, int> content_;
    22     using pair_t = std::map<int, int>::value_type;
    23 public:
    24     FooMap(std::initializer_list<pair_t> list) {
    25         for (auto it = list.begin(); it != list.end(); ++it) {
    26             content_.insert(*it);
    27         }
    28     }
    29 };
    30 
    31 void test1() {
    32     FooVector foo_1 = { 1,2,3,4,5 };
    33     FooMap foo_2 = { {1,2},{3,4},{5,6} };
    34 }
    35 
    36 void func(std::initializer_list<int> l) {
    37     for (auto it = l.begin(); it != l.end(); it++) {
    38         std::cout << *it << std::endl;
    39     }
    40 }
    41 
    42 void test2()
    43 {
    44     func({});
    45     func({ 1,2,3 });
    46 }
    47 
    48 int main()
    49 {
    50     test1();
    51     test2();
    52     return 0;
    53 }

      1 // 111111111111.cpp: 定义控制台应用程序的入口点。
      2 //
      3 
      4 #include "stdafx.h"
      5 #include <iostream>
      6 #include <string>
      7 #include <vector>
      8 #include <map>
      9 #include <functional>
     10 
     11 void func(void) {
     12     std::cout << __FUNCTION__ << std::endl;
     13 }
     14 
     15 class Foo {
     16 public:
     17     static int foo_func(int a) {
     18         std::cout << __FUNCTION__ << "(" << a << ") ->:";
     19         return a;
     20     }
     21 };
     22 
     23 class Bar {
     24 public:
     25     int operator()(int a) {
     26         std::cout << __FUNCTION__ << "(" << a << ") ->: ";
     27         return a;
     28     }
     29 };
     30 
     31 void  test1()
     32 {
     33     std::function<void(void)> fr1 = func;
     34     fr1();
     35 
     36     std::function<int(int)> fr2 = Foo::foo_func;
     37     std::cout << fr2(123) << std::endl;
     38 
     39     Bar bar;
     40     fr2 = bar;
     41     std::cout << fr2(123) << std::endl;
     42 }
     43 //====================================================================
     44 class A {
     45     std::function<void()> callback_;
     46 public:
     47     A(const std::function<void()>& f) :callback_(f) {}
     48     void notify(void) {
     49         callback_();
     50     }
     51 };
     52 
     53 class Foo0 {
     54 public:
     55     void operator()(void) {
     56         std::cout << __FUNCTION__ << std::endl;
     57     }
     58 };
     59 
     60 void test2() {
     61     Foo0 foo;
     62     A aa(foo);
     63     aa.notify();
     64 }
     65 //================================================================
     66 void call_when_even(int x, const std::function<void(int)>& f) {
     67     if (!(x & 1)) {
     68         f(x);
     69     }
     70 }
     71 
     72 void output(int x) {
     73     std::cout << x << " ";
     74 }
     75 
     76 void test3() {
     77     for (int i = 0; i < 10; i++) {
     78         call_when_even(i, output);
     79     }
     80     std::cout << std::endl;
     81 }
     82 //====================================================================
     83 void output_add_2(int x) {
     84     std::cout << x + 2 << " ";
     85 }
     86 
     87 void test4() {
     88     {
     89         auto fr = std::bind(output, std::placeholders::_1);
     90         for (int i = 0; i < 10; ++i) {
     91             call_when_even(i, fr);
     92         }
     93         std::cout << std::endl;
     94     }
     95     {
     96         auto fr = std::bind(output_add_2, std::placeholders::_1);
     97         for (int i = 0; i < 10; ++i) {
     98             call_when_even(i, fr);
     99         }
    100         std::cout << std::endl;
    101     }
    102 }
    103 
    104 
    105 
    106 
    107 int main()
    108 {
    109     test1();
    110     test2();
    111     test3();
    112     test4();
    113     return 0;
    114 }
